Как определить, была ли запись в моей базе данных (laravel
) сохранена во время перехода на летнее время с использованием поля created_at
?
Я пытаюсь вычислить разницу во времени междукогда запись была сохранена и теперь , поэтому я могу показать что-то вроде 3 hours ago
или 49 minutes ago
.Это работало нормально, пока в Великобритании не было перехода на летнее время пару недель назад, а теперь все время надуваются на 1 час.
Я использую момент, чтобы показать результат, подобный следующему;
getElapsedString(from) {
return moment(from).fromNow();
}
Данные хранятся в моей базе данных в следующем формате, и это то, что передается в вышеуказанную функцию как from
;
2019-04-10 09:27:48
Яне делать ничего с датами, когда они хранятся.Это обрабатывается Laravel.